Update on the latest domestic and world coffee prices on 07/23/2023
Coffee prices on July 23 in the world simultaneously moved sideways at both major exchanges.
At the time of the survey, the price of Robusta on the London exchange for delivery in September 2023 was kept at $2,602/ton. And the delivery term in November 2023 on this exchange is priced at $2,441/ton.
The price of Arabica on the New York exchange for delivery in September 2023 was anchored at 161.85 cents/lb. And December 2023 delivery increased by 3.25 cents/lb at 161.55 cents/lb.
Latest coffee prices on New York and London exchanges
World coffee prices today remained stable. Summarizing this week, the world coffee market simultaneously increased sharply.
In which, the price of Robusta coffee for September delivery increased by $62/ton and for November delivery increased by $36/ton. The price of Arabica coffee for September delivery increased by 0.95 cents and for December delivery increased by 1.25 cents/lb.
In the last 3 sessions of the week, the price of this agricultural product continuously increased and decreased on the two exchanges because speculators manipulated and traded the difference between the two coffee products.
The high USD hindered the rally while the fundamentals remained unchanged. Low inventory with an inverse price structure shows short-term supply is lacking.
Thus, the world coffee price on 07/23/2023 remained stable compared to yesterday.
Coffee price on July 23 in the country has no new changes compared to yesterday.
Specifically, in 3 districts of Di Linh, Bao Loc and Lam Ha of Lam Dong province, they are trading at the same level of VND 66,200/kg.
In Cu M'gar district (Dak Lak), the price of coffee today remained at VND 66,700/kg. In Ea H'leo and Buon Ho districts, today's coffee price in Dak Lak is at VND 66,600/kg.
In Dak Nong province, traders Gia Nghia and Dak R'lap are purchasing at VND 67,000 and VND 66,900/kg, respectively.
In Gia Lai, Chu Prong district is trading at VND 66,500/kg, while Pleiku and La Grai are holding at VND 66,400/kg.
The purchase price at Kon Tum today is VND 66,500/kg.
The domestic price of coffee today is flat and has reached VND 67,000/kg. This week, the domestic coffee market also increased strongly following the increase on the London exchange, when it increased from VND 1,300 to VND 1,500/kg.
Thus, the price of coffee on 07/23/2023 in the country traded around the threshold of VND 66,200 - 67,000/kg.
